    Took my husband here for his birthday lunch... we drove two hours. We decided on the buffet which…read morethey have all the time and it was wonderful. The only thing they don't have on the buffet is beef brisket, which is what we love, but all the food that we got the shredded pork, ribs, barbecue chicken, vegetables, bread...everything was really good. It's an odd place to have a barbecue restaurant, but it was definitely enjoyable. The service was excellent and they were very good about keeping the place clean. Being able to watch the airplanes land and takeoff was just an extra bonus.

    Sunny skies, great food, and watching planes take off and land right in front of you? This unique…read morespot was definitely worth the short drive from the Raleigh area on a warm Sunday afternoon. There was a bit of a wait to sit outside - this place is POPULAR! But it was worth those few extra minutes for front row seats of the action on the tarmac below. We arrived during their lunchtime buffet hours, although you can also order from their regular menu. I'm not usually a buffet person, but since I wanted to try a little bit of everything it was definitely the way to go. For $18 I got some ribs, pulled pork, and BBQ chicken. Not to mention, a side of their delish cornbread, and a scoop of two of my Southern faves: mac & cheese and collard greens. Sadly, I was too full of the deliciousness to make a second trip, but if I had it would have been for a heaping pile of mashed potatoes and a generous scoop of their homemade peach cobbler. If you like airplanes and BBQ, add this to your list for your next visit to the area. They also have a full bar, though on this hot day we were happy with bottomless refills of their refreshing sweet tea.
